ASSOC ADMIN ASSISTANT (CASHIER) Jobs in Albuquerque, NM at PepsiCo

Overview

Position is to manage day to day receipt of cash and checks from customer sales rep, prepare bank deposit and update cashiering system

Responsibilities

Provide dedicated cashiering support in a professional, confidential, and organized manner

Organize/maintain department files, both electronic and hard copy

Ability to verify CR deposits and prepare consolidated bank deposit on a daily basis

Ability to learn and use currency/coin counters to count and settle daily route activity

Update cashiering system by CR and customer specific information

Daily interaction with all Functional Teams

Maintain high level of integrity and professionalism on a daily basis

Ability to work proficiently and calmly under pressure situations

Ability to track CR over/short amounts in excel and communication issues back to CR or sales manager

Administer specific applications/time bound processes to include specific SAP, MDG, ERT, ESC and Excel

Work on special projects as necessary

Capability to lift 20lb repetitively

Compensation and Benefits

The expected compensation range for this position is between $33,300 – $53,150 based on a full-time schedule.

Location, confirmed job-related skills and experience will be considered in setting actual starting salary.

Paid time off subject to eligibility, including paid parental leave, vacation, sick, and bereavement.

In addition to salary, PepsiCo offers a comprehensive benefits package to support our employees and their families, subject to elections and eligibility: Medical, Dental, Vision, Disability, Health and Dependent Care Reimbursement Accounts, Employee Assistance Program (EAP), Insurance (Accident, Group Legal, Life), Defined Contribution Retirement Plan.
